I've only had two things:
1) BAS/ESP light came so the dealer replaced the clockspring, hasn't come back yet.
2) Driver seat constantly squeaks until I take it into the dealership when it decides not to. Not sure how I'm going to fix this one. It only does it for me, 6'1" and 200 lbs but not for my wife who weighs a lot less.
I consider both of thee minor problems that haven't prevented me from driving nor have they changed my view of the Jeep, which I love.

My passenger front seat ripped a stitch in the inside rear corner (soooo minor) dealer had a very reputable (my choice) local auto interior shop re-stitch it under warranty.
Clutch clank from 1st to 2nd when cold. Not reported to dealer as I think it's very minor and while my carpet IS out and therefore less sound deadening, I would have to say that these JK's just have a noisy clutch.
Oh yeah, my soft top leaks at times also, just on the pass door handle. This is usually only after opening and closing the sunrider top. After I drop the whole thing and put it back up, no leak. Go figure, weatherstrip folded up, pinched or something like that.

I'd like to change my probs from 3 to two. I turns out that the ticking and exhaust leak are the same problem. Was missing a bolt between the exhaust manifold and the piping towards the catylic converter.

So far I have had 3 or more problems (Only three I can think of though that I did not cause)
The first is the Emergency Brake cable needed to be tightened after a while, not covered under the 36,000 mile warranty as it turns out.
Next the Horn died, that was replaced under warranty.
I had to change the brake pads when the Jeep had less than 30,000 miles on it... but that may have been due to the larger tires and some mud...
Now I am having a problem where it pops out of first gear when I accelerate (I still need to take it to the dealership). Hopefully whatever is wrong will be under warranty.
Besides those (the last being potentially major) I have had no problems which I did not cause.
---------------------------------
A couple of minor things that I have caused - one of the two little plastic pieces on the corners of the handle bar above the glove box came off and has yet to be found.
If you take the carpet out, the paint inside gets scratched to pieces
A couple major things I have caused - Bent Tie Rod... broken rear window.
